Vaunda Leftwich is the consummate wedding professional in Southwest Virginia. She has been recognized as the source for wedding information, from bridal gowns to catering. The reason is simple, Vaunda has worked in every facet of the wedding arena; she has run a wedding consulting service, directed weddings, run a catering service, advised brides on wedding invitations and accessories, owned and operated bridal shops, and personally marketed virtually every type of bridal product and service.

Vaunda has served on the consumer advisory board for wedding gown manufacturer, Alfred Angelo. She also has long-time business relationships with many of the major bridal manufacturers, suppliers, and distributors.

Vaunda attended public schools in Roanoke, graduating from Jefferson High School. She attended Virginia Western Community College and has obtained professional certification from the travel industry, the bridal consulting community, and holds a Virginia real estate license. As a further diversification of her talents, she also worked as a para-legal for the President of the Roanoke Bar Association. She studied with the GIA (Gemological Institute of America), receiving several certifications. She recently retired as a gemologist and jewelry appraiser.

Actively involved in civic matters and has held the following positions: member of the Brambleton Junior Women’s Club, president of the Tanglewood Mall Merchant’s Association, vice-president of the Miss Roanoke Valley Pageant, the Jefferson High School Preservation Committee, president of the Roanoke chapter of Beta Sigma Phi, treasurer of the Blue Ridge District of the Virginia Professional Photographers Association.

Vaunda’s marketing expertise allows her to draw upon her past business experiences and upon the knowledge of important leaders in the wedding fashion industry. For this reason, she convinced the local bridal shops, hotels, caterers, etc. to concentrate their efforts on one large bridal show, instead of the usual ten to twelve different shows that were occurring in the area. This idea grew into what is known today as the Roanoke Valley Bridal Showcase. The Roanoke Valley Bridal Showcase has grown to be the premier bridal show in the State of Virginia. Additionally, Vaunda publishes the Southwest Virginia Bridal Guide, an annual publication covering all of Southwest Virginia.

Vaunda resides in Southwest Roanoke, with her husband Robert. She has two children, Michelle and Robert II, and two grandchildren, Tyler and Morgan Smith.
